A Plumber Can Inspect the Supply Lines
A supply line, especially a dishwasher adapter, attaches the dishwashing machine to a water source. A plumber can guarantee that the line is suitable with both your dishwashing machine and water resource if you buy a brand-new supply line. If you make a decision to utilize an existing supply line, an expert plumber can check it to make sure that it remains in good condition as well as does not have any leaks.
An Improper Installation Can Invalidate the Dishwashing machine's Warranty
Before mounting a dishwasher by yourself, you ought to review the guarantee meticulously. Even slightly harming the dishwasher during the installment process can nullify the service warranty. Considering that the price of a dishwasher varies in between $300 to $1,000 and upwards, that can be an expensive error. Even if the dish washer still works, you will certainly not have the ability to change it should it break soon. So, unless you come in handy and have experience installing dishwashers, you should work with a plumber so you don't risk your service warranty.
Installing a Dish Washer Calls For a Range of Tools
If you do not have a range of tools on hand, you may need to make a trip to copyright's or House Depot. To set up a dishwasher, you need the following tools: pliers, an adjustable wrench, a set of screwdrivers, a tube cutter, and hole saws.
Not Installing Your Dishwasher Correctly Can Result In a Mountain of Problems
Not only can setting up a dishwashing machine correctly void your service warranty, yet it can likewise produce a mess. If you do not set up the supply line properly, you could deal with leakages-- or even worse, a flooding. You may additionally experience a "water hammer"-- when the water runs as well quickly with your pipelines and triggers loud shaking noises. If you improperly mount your dishwasher to the rubbish disposal, you might notice pungent smells or have residue on your dishes.

DO I NEED A PLUMBER FOR A NEW DISHWASHER INSTALLATION?
Option #1
Set up a consultation with a plumber who will take a look at the situation in person and work up an estimate if pre-installation work is possibly needed. Although it may not be possible to anticipate problems, the plumber can provide an itemized estimate that details each possibility.
Option #2
Hire a plumber to do the entire job – plumbing requirements and dishwasher installation. It may cost a bit more than having the appliance store dispatch an installer, but you will have the assurance to know the dishwasher will be installed correctly. The appliance store can deliver the new appliance and the plumber can come to your location to take care of the rest.
Option #3
Consult with a plumber to discuss the situation and if no problems seem evident, you can install the appliance yourself. If you elect to take this route, be prepared and keep a plumber’s number handy.
Installing a dishwasher yourself isn’t always difficult and if all of the plumbing fixtures, hoses, water supply, and drainage are all intact, simply follow these steps:
Attach one side of the drain line to your dishwasher Attach the other end into the hole under the sink Slide the dishwasher into place Make sure power is off Attach matching coloured wires. Attach the supply line with the parts in the connector kit (comes with the machine) Turn the power back on. Turn water on. Your dishwasher is installed.
